Output e5dc17d39a41b94266c9043e58efb67245b03ee1b67a8b976e54878121b0879f:18

value
677265
script pubkey
OP_HASH160 OP_PUSHBYTES_20 78895de25812c1b4b860156f4939ae1df31b6ffb OP_EQUAL
address
3CgMZyJJDxo3cmfiHvFirS6phHUZKJFAEP
transaction
e5dc17d39a41b94266c9043e58efb67245b03ee1b67a8b976e54878121b0879f
spent
false

2 Sat Ranges